It compares package names against our approved registry mirror using edit-distance and homoglyph checks, then flags anything within two character substitutions of a known package. Flagged packages are quarantined pending review; nothing is auto-blocked, so reviewer judgment matters. As a security reviewer, you'll triage the quarantine queue daily and document your reasoning on each verdict. The triage procedure, scoring rubric, and escalation path are all laid out on the internal page below.

wiki page, tadug-yagap: https://jira.qorvelsys.internal/pages/browse/display/projects/5e6c

**Handover — Quirell spooler service**

Taking over from me: Quirell accepts print jobs, dedupes by document hash, and forwards to floor printers. Open PR adds retry backoff for offline printers — please review the jitter logic, it's the risky bit. Known quirk: the dedupe window resets on restart. Tests are in ci/spooler. Service currently runs with the following values.

config for bahop-baduf:
[kasion]
team = lamath
access_code = ac_d807e5
host = kasion.paliqcloud.corp
port = 4000
owner = julix.tamvan
peer = frair.qorvelsoft.local

Ticket #—: Missed pick-up, returned demo units

Hey, the Swoopline driver never showed yesterday at the Carrowby showroom, so the six Veltric demo units are still sitting in reception. Marta boxed them properly and they're ready to go. Can you rebook for tomorrow morning before 10? The showroom opens at 11 and they'd rather not have customers stepping around crates. For the rebooked run, the hand-over instruction is below.

drop instructions, hahip-badug: the quenox ralath courier leaves the kaseth fraiel rusiel tameth belys istdor ralion giliel ledger at gate 7830 under passcode 165413